Connor Zilisch has a notable standby

Connor Zilisch’s return to the track carries considerable weight, particularly as he aims to solidify his standing in the Xfinity Series. After a harrowing injury at Watkins Glen, Zilisch exhibited remarkable resilience throughout his recovery. The successful surgery on his collarbone not only marked a physical comeback but also fueled his racing resolve.

With an unexpected week to heal, he has been medically cleared just in time for the Wawa 250 Powered by Coca-Cola, where he seeks to clinch the regular season championship. Zilisch weighs health vs. competition

While weighing the stresses of competition against personal well-being, Zilisch faces a critical decision as the Wawa 250 approaches. The young driver recognizes the health risks he encounters, prioritizing his recovery over a quest for a competitive edge. Zilisch articulated a tactical approach, indicating, “I’m most likely going to pull out of line until the race starts and ride around until the caution comes out.”

This driver strategy reflects a keen understanding of race dynamics, where conserving energy could prove advantageous. However, he remains realistic about his condition, admitting that feeling better the next day is “unlikely.” Ultimately, Zilisch’s decision highlights the importance of personal priorities in a sport where physical endurance often clashes with mental resilience.
